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
Physical Address
304 North Cardinal St.
Dorchester Center, MA 02124
The Supreme Court on Tuesday underscored the urgency of implementing provisions for the release of first-time offenders from prisons, emphasising that justice must extend to the “last person” standing unheard and unseen in the system. A bench of justices Hrishikesh…